Why score is 60
The composition includes roasted peanuts and chocolate drops, but also contains sugar and oils, raising concerns about added sugars and processed fats. This results in a moderate rating.
Main concern
Sugar is present, which raises concerns about added sugars in the product, potentially impacting overall health.

Pros
- Roasted peanuts (80%) provide a good source of natural protein and healthy fats, contributing positively to the overall composition.
- Chocolate drops (10%) add flavor and enjoyment, enhancing the product's appeal without excessive artificial ingredients.
Concerns
- Sugar is present, which raises concerns about added sugars in the product, potentially impacting overall health.
- Rapeseed oil and cottonseed oil are processed oils that may not offer the same health benefits as natural fats, affecting the product's quality.
